#416f84 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#416f84 is composed of 25.5% red, 43.5%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.8% cyan, 15.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 198.8 degrees, a saturation of 34% and a lightness of 38.6%. #416f84 color hex could be obtained by blending #82deff with #000009.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#416f84 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#416f84 has RGB values of R:65, G:111,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.16,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 4288388.

Shades and Tints of #416f84
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f2f7f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#416f84
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6466 is the less saturated color, while #0486c1 is the most saturated one.
